WebNo, retainers don’t straighten teeth like braces do. Teeth retainers can’t apply the constant, steady force needed to move teeth into their correct positions. If you forgot to wear your retainer for a few weeks and your teeth have shifted, wearing it may help nudge your teeth back into their correct position. Metal braces, also known as fixed braces, are made up of metal brackets that you attach to the front of your teeth and a metal cable to connect them. Fixed braces are so-called “fixed” because a dentist or orthodontist must apply and remove them.
